TidyCity on 20th Feb 2010, conducted an awareness programme at the Bharatiya Vidya Bhavan School in Trivandrum. This is TidyCity&#8217;s first school visit. 
Sessions were taken for students of class 6, with the help of presentations, videos and interactive activities.

On Sunday, the 13th,  TidyCity started a new campaign called the Bus Ticket Campaign. Volunteers waited at the bus stop outside Museum, and asked the people getting down from buses what they do with the tickets. TidyCity tied up with WWF to do a clean up of Shanghumugham beach today. 
On the occasion of International Coastal Clean Up Day, members of TidyCity clubbed with WWF in their event of a clean-up drive. This was followed by a segregation exercise and finally the count of the different objects collected was noted. [...]]]></description>
